Imperial vs skyline honey locust

What is difference in root system of Imperial vs Skyline honey locust trees?

A Skyline maturity size is 60 x 35 feet.
An Imperial is 30 x 40 feet.

Root systems go deep so they are excellent lawn choices as roots do not become exposed.
